Dynamo Kyiv’s Artem Kravets joins Stuttgart on loan
BERLIN, Jan. 4 (Xinhua) — Stuttgart reinforce their squad with the signing of striker Artem Kravets from Ukrainian side Dynamo Kyiv, the “Swabians” announced via the club’s official homepage on Monday.
Artem Kravets has put pen to paper on a loan deal until the end of the season. He received the jersey number 23 and will soon travel to Belek, Turkey, to join his new teammates in the trainings camp for the second half of the campaign.
“I want to contribute to the team’s success in the second half,” the 26-year-old new arrival said.
Kravets played since 2006 for Dynamo Kyiv’s first team where he provided 30 goals in 80 appearances.
His new club remain in touching distance to the drop zone, as they are equal on point with 16th place Bremen, who sit on a relegation play-off spot. Juergen Kramny’s men clash with Cologne for their first game in 2016.
